How to automatically change the title and description of my session on Strava?

Good news: with RunMotion Coach, you can automate the editing of the title and description of your completed Strava session: your Strava activity is directly renamed with the content of the session you completed.

🔗 Prerequisite: properly configure the import of your Strava activities to your RunMotion account
- Open your RunMotion Coach App and go to your Profile by tapping your profile picture (bottom menu, icon at the bottom right),
- Go to your plan settings via the My RunMotion tab,
- Then tap "Connect a tracking app",
- Select "Strava",
- Configure the automatic edits you want and tap "Connect" if not already done.
- Follow the connection steps...
- and accept the permissions! Make sure to grant all permissions if you want to be able to automatically modify your session.
⚙️ Activate the automatic editing option (title and/or description) or PPG session export
You can do this step while connecting to Strava or anytime you want. You can stop, restart or adjust the automatic modification of your Strava sessions as you wish. To do so, after the previous steps, in the Strava connection screen:
- At step 5️⃣: check the following 3 boxes: "Edit activity title on Strava"; "Edit activity description on Strava" and "Create a Strava activity after a strength and conditioning session".
- And confirm using the green check mark at the top right of the screen!
And that’s it 🎉!
Now, each time you link a training session from your plan with a completed activity (on Strava directly or through your watch connection), RunMotion Coach adds a clear title and a description that reminds you of the session’s goal.
You don’t have to check all boxes. If you only want to edit the activity title, just check that box 😉

🔄 Can I still manually edit on Strava afterwards?
Yes of course! Even though RunMotion adds a default title and description, you can edit them anytime from the Strava app (or on the web), just like you’re used to.
